How do I setup a printer in AutoCAD?

Click the layout tab for which you want to specify a printer or plotter. In the Page Setup Manager, Page Setups area, select the page setup that you want to modify. Click Modify. In the Page Setup dialog box, under Printer/Plotter, select a printer or plotter from the list.12 août 2020

How do I make AutoCAD 2020 my default program?

Right-click any existing DWG file (AutoCAD drawing) on your computer to open the menu pictured to the right. Select Open With from the menu. Then select Choose Default Program from the submenu that opens. Then select Choose another app from the submenu that opens.22 oct. 2018

What is the difference between plot and print commands?

What is the Difference Between Printing and Plotting? The terms printing and plotting can be used interchangeably for CAD output. Historically, printers would generate text only, and plotters would generate vector graphics. … The process of generating physical models in plastic and metal is called 3D printing.15 déc. 2015

How do I print AutoCAD to PDF?

1. Near the bottom-left of the drawing area, click the layout tab.

2. Click Output tab Plot panel Plot.

3. In the Plot dialog box, under Printer/Plotter, in the Name box, select the most appropriate AutoCAD PDF plotter configuration (PC3 file) for your requirement.

What are some reasons to print out plot styles?

Q: Why do I need to use a plot style? A: You need the plot style table to control the lineweights in your printed drawing. Carefully controlled line weights can make the difference between a crude, hard-to-read drawing, and a professional-looking work of CAD art.22 sept. 2013

What does Plot command do in AutoCAD?

Plots a drawing to a plotter, printer, or file. The Plot dialog box is displayed. Click OK to begin plotting with the current settings.29 mar. 2020

How do I print a plot in AutoCAD?

1. Click the Plot button on the Quick Access toolbar.

2. Click the More Options button.

3. In the Printer/Plotter section, select a printer from the Name drop-down list.

4. In the Paper Size section, use the drop-down list to select a paper size that’s loaded in the printer or plotter.
